Argon Medical Devices Recalls T-LOK Bone Marrow Biopsy Needles
Argon Medical Devices is recalling T-LOK bone marrow biopsy needles due to a potential defect in the blister packaging that may compromise sterility.

Plain-English summary
Argon Medical Devices, Inc. is recalling 772 boxes of T-LOK Bone Marrow Biopsy Needles (8G x 4 EXT CAN and 11G x 4 EXT CAN). The recall was initiated after the firm received a customer complaint regarding a potential defect in the forming of the primary package blister. This defect may compromise the sterility of the product inside the tray.
The affected lots are 11157523, 11158179, 11158180, 11159101, and 11159729. The products were distributed nationwide in the United States and internationally to Switzerland, Canada, Australia, New Zealand, Ecuador, Colombia, and Japan. The needles are intended for the purpose of harvesting bone and/or bone marrow specimens.
The U.S. Food and Drug Administration has classified this as a Class II recall. Healthcare providers and facilities should stop using the affected products and contact Argon Medical Devices for instructions on return or replacement.
